Composite tanks handle dynamic loads during transportation by utilizing their inherent strength and durability. These tanks are designed to withstand and distribute the forces exerted on them during transportation, such as vibrations, shocks, and impacts. The composite materials used in their construction, such as carbon fiber or fiberglass, provide excellent resistance to these dynamic loads. Additionally, the tanks are often reinforced with structural elements and designed with specific load-bearing features to ensure their safe transportation.

Composite tanks are designed to handle abrasive materials efficiently. They are constructed with a combination of strong fibers, such as carbon or glass, embedded in a matrix material. This composition provides excellent resistance to abrasion. Additionally, composite tanks can be reinforced with protective coatings or liners to further enhance their ability to handle abrasive substances. Overall, composite tanks have proven to be highly effective in withstanding the wear and tear caused by abrasive materials.

Yes, composite tanks can be used for wastewater treatment plants. Composite tanks are highly durable and resistant to corrosion, making them suitable for storing and treating wastewater. Additionally, their lightweight nature allows for easy installation and maintenance. Composite tanks also offer excellent structural integrity and can withstand harsh environmental conditions, making them a reliable choice for wastewater treatment plants.

Yes, composite tanks are suitable for storing hazardous chemicals. Composite materials, such as fiberglass reinforced plastic (FRP), offer excellent resistance to corrosion, chemicals, and extreme temperatures, making them an ideal choice for storing hazardous substances. Additionally, composite tanks are lightweight, durable, and have a longer lifespan compared to traditional metal tanks.
